From: Lott, Christopher (cl778h) Date: Thu, 9 Jan 2020 16:10:03 +0000 (-0500) Subject: Adjust application.yaml keys and values X-Git-Tag: 2.0.0~9 X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=commitdiff_plain;h=refs%2Fchanges%2F82%2F2182%2F1;hp=c1c667f0a1aa289655b5309aff4c1c748733f4d2;p=portal%2Fric-dashboard.git Adjust application.yaml keys and values Move path components from prefixes to suffixes to support Helm deployment Change-Id: If3e3ccd9704e2606f27408f502799134ea87fc5f Signed-off-by: Lott, Christopher (cl778h) --- diff --git a/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/config/RICInstanceConfiguration.java b/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/config/RICInstanceConfiguration.java index 290331fc..6159e4d6 100644 --- a/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/config/RICInstanceConfiguration.java +++ b/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/config/RICInstanceConfiguration.java @@ -35,7 +35,7 @@ import org.springframework.context.annotation.Profile; * in application properties like this: * *
- * ric-instance-list:
+ * ricinstances:
     instances:
         -
           key: key1
@@ -48,7 +48,7 @@ import org.springframework.context.annotation.Profile;
  * 
*/ @Configuration -@ConfigurationProperties(prefix = "ric-instance-list") +@ConfigurationProperties(prefix = "ricinstances") @Profile("!test") public class RICInstanceConfiguration { diff --git a/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/model/RicInstance.java b/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/model/RicInstance.java index ad3b3f2e..ccb224d6 100644 --- a/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/model/RicInstance.java +++ b/webapp-backend/src/main/java/org/oransc/ric/portal/dashboard/model/RicInstance.java @@ -25,11 +25,11 @@ package org.oransc.ric.portal.dashboard.model; */ public class RicInstance extends RicInstanceKeyName { - /* Application entry point */ + /* Entry point for all applications */ private String appUrlPrefix; - /* Platform entry point */ + /* Entry point for all platform components */ private String pltUrlPrefix; - /* CAAS-Ingress */ + /* Entry point for CAAS-Ingress */ private String caasUrlPrefix; /** diff --git a/webapp-backend/src/main/resources/application.yaml b/webapp-backend/src/main/resources/application.yaml index 9b8f5d05..83b3b7c4 100644 --- a/webapp-backend/src/main/resources/application.yaml +++ b/webapp-backend/src/main/resources/application.yaml @@ -50,17 +50,20 @@ portalapi: # A1 Mediator a1med: url: - suffix: + # uses pltUrlPrefix + suffix: /a1mediator # App Manager appmgr: url: - suffix: /ric/v1 + # uses pltUrlPrefix + suffix: /appmgr/ric/v1 # E2 Manager e2mgr: url: - suffix: /v1 + # uses pltUrlPrefix + suffix: /e2mgr/v1 # Kubernetes API via https://github.com/nokia/caas-ingress caasingress: @@ -68,6 +71,7 @@ caasingress: insecure: true plt: url: + # uses caasUrlPrefix suffix: /api # Mimic slow endpoints by defining sleep period, in milliseconds @@ -82,7 +86,7 @@ metrics: mc: http://jar-app-props-kibana-url-mc # Instances -ric-instance-list: +ricinstances: instances: - key: i1